**Summary:**
This notice from the Central Drugs Standard Control Organization (CDSCO), dated May 30, 2016, announces the mandatory online filing of applications for the grant of Registration of Cosmetics and Ethics Committee through the SUGAM portal (www.cdscoonline.gov.in). The online system, launched on November 14, 2015, is part of CDSCO's e-Governance initiative. Effective June 6, 2016, applications for Cosmetics Registration must be filed online, and applications for Ethics Committee Registration must be filed online effective June 15, 2016. Applicants are still required to submit hard copies of the applications even after the aforementioned dates until further notice. The notice is addressed to all Cosmetics Associations and concerned stakeholders, as well as JDCls & DDCIs of CDSCO HQ. The issuing authority is Dr. G. N. Singh, Drugs Controller General of India.

Notice
The Central Drugs Standard Control Organization (CDSCO) in pursuance of
implementation of e-Governance has_ launched an_ online’ portal ‘SUGAM’
(www.cdscoonline.gov.in) on 14.11.2015. Various services rendered by CDSCO are being
rolled out in phases.
Now, the online service for filing applications for the grant of Registration of
‘Cosmetics’ and ‘Ethics Committee’ are rolled-out on the portal and it has been decided
that applicants desiring to apply for grant of said registrations shall register in the portal.
The applications for the registration for cosmetics and Ethics Committee have to be
mandatorily filed online w.e.f 06.06.2016 and 15.06.2016 respectively. However, the
applicants shall continue to submit hardcopies even after 06.06.2016 and 15.06.2016, till
such time it is indicated otherwise.
